Uses Notes:
Great in both containers and landscapes, although due to water needs when planted in a container it is best to use a large planter.
Maintenance Notes:
No dead-heading is necessary for continuous bloom.
Blushing Princess is cold tolerant and heat-tolerant. She is very vigorous so pair her with other vigorous plants.
Blushing Princess is a "heavy drinker" and will prefer evenly moist soil. It will be quick to show drought stress but should bounce back quickly once re-hydrated. In a hanging basket, you should be prepared to water often, maybe more than once a day during warm weather. Plants are easier to keep moist when planted in large planters. Due to her water needs, Blushing Princess is ideal for use in larger planters. In containers, an application of continuous release fertilizer at planting is best. To help maximize performance use applications of a well-balanced water-soluble fertilizer (according to package directions) starting in mid-summer.
Blushing Princess will also perform well in the landscape where she will function as an annual, full sun, groundcover.
